What states have no pension tax?
States That Dont Tax Pensions 2020 Alabama: This state doesn't tax pension income from defined benefit retirement plans. Alaska: Because Alaska doesn't have an income tax, you won't pay taxes on your pension or other income. Florida: Like Alaska, Florida doesn't have an income tax, so your pension will not be taxed.
Can I reduce my tax by paying into a pension?
You can still pay into your pension and reduce your tax bill. If you’re a high earner, the chances are that your bonus makes up a significant part of your overall remuneration. Typically, you’ll be able to sacrifice some or all of your bonus into your pension. This is known as bonus sacrifice (aka salary sacrifice or salary exchange)
Do I pay National Insurance on my pension income?
You don’t pay national insurance on pension income, regardless of whether you officially retire at 55 or 75. But national insurance is payable on income from employment (or profits from self-employment) until you reach state pension age.
Is pension considered income and taxable at the federal level?
The IRS considers pension as income. As a result, the IRS expects you to pay taxes on your pension. Pension tax will depend on whether you made a pre-tax or after-tax contribution to your pension account while you were still working.
